How to Allow Camera and Microphone Access

The first time you start a video call, your browser asks for camera and microphone permission. The prompt comes from the browser, not from a Chamet menu. Allow it when you want video. Decline it if you only want text—text chat does not need the camera.

If you tapped “Not now” by accident, open site settings from the address bar, allow camera and microphone, then retry the call. The exact control varies by phone and desktop browser, but it always lives in the address-bar lock/info icon or the browser’s site settings.

On some phones the browser also asks which camera to use. Pick the front camera for a normal call. You can switch later.

If Video Will Not Start, Check Permission

If the call screen opens but the camera stays black, treat it as a permission or device lock—not a missing app. First open the address-bar site settings and confirm camera and microphone are allowed for this site. Then close any other app that might be using the camera and retry the call.

If the browser never showed a permission prompt, reload the page and tap Start Video Chat again. Some browsers only ask after you start a call. If you blocked the site earlier, you must unblock it in site settings; Chamet cannot override that from inside the page.

Still stuck? Switch to another current browser on the same phone or computer and repeat: open the site, start a video chat, allow the prompt. Text chat remains available without the camera while you sort this out.
